Bodyshops are being advised of an important change in regulations concerning licences for explosives.

Most bodyshops pay a small fee each year for the licence in order to be allowed to store and fit the small charges used by airbag systems. However, repairers preparing to renew their licences this month have begun receiving letters from their local councils and fire services, which advise them that this may be unnecessary now.

Although bodyshops are still required to observe all health and safety guidelines concerning the storage and use of explosives, they are now permitted to store up to 5kg – equivalent to approximately 50 airbags – without being required to obtain a licence.
